Yep, it was too good to last. McIlroy chunks his chip up from the side of 6, and he can't make the lengthy par putt he leaves himself. He's four over for this hole this week. The par-threes really have done a number on him. A large one. He slips back to -3.
More McIlroy magic! He crashes a 357-yard drive down the par-five 5th, then from the centre of the fairway finds a greenside bunker with his second. The mistake doesn't cost him anything, though. He splashes out from 30 yards to four feet, and tidies up for his fourth birdie in a row. He's doing it again, isn't he? Chances of making it five on the spin look remote, though. He found water to the left of the par-three 6th yesterday, and, clearly not of a mind to do it again, sends his tee shot down the swale to the right of the green.
